V90.37XA (Drowning and submersion due to falling or jumping from crushed water-skis, initial encounter) compared with V92 (Drowning and submersion due to accident on board watercraft, without accident to watercraft), from the official CMS tabular data. Do not report these codes together: the official tabular list marks them Excludes1.

Can these codes be reported together?

No — do not report together. V90.37XA carries an Excludes1 note covering V92: “water-transport-related drowning or submersion without accident to watercraft (V92.-)”

Sole exception: when the two conditions are documented as unrelated to each other (ICD-10-CM Official Guidelines, Section I.A.12.a).

No — do not report together. V92 carries an Excludes1 note covering V90.37XA: “drowning or submersion due to accident to watercraft (V90-V91)”

Sole exception: when the two conditions are documented as unrelated to each other (ICD-10-CM Official Guidelines, Section I.A.12.a).
